Transaction af798626b96b5ea35fb8c2dc8ee2106d9149726615ddedcb730694094fa1f3b9
1 Input
1 Output
-
af798626b96b5ea35fb8c2dc8ee2106d9149726615ddedcb730694094fa1f3b9:0
- value
- 304077311
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0f106ed518e98e1e721b02d356216cee7652ddd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MWP6pmjraEWRFUjr6kJNRb5zx3i7qPq8X